st带和不带的区别是指st带的编程语言和不带的编程语言之间的一些差异。本文将详细介绍st带和不带的区别,包括语言特性、语言结构、编程范式等。
1、语言特性
(1)st带的编程语言通常具有更多的功能,比如说在st带的编程语言中,可以使用更多的数据类型,例如字符串、数组、列表等;此外,还可以使用更多的控制结构,例如if…else、for循环等。
(2)st带的编程语言的语言结构更加复杂,它们具有更多的语法规则,例如变量声明、函数定义等,而不带的编程语言则更加简单,只有简单的语法规则,例如变量声明、函数定义等。
2、语言结构
(1)st带的编程语言的语言结构更加复杂,它们有更多的语法规则,而不带的编程语言则更加简单,只有简单的语法规则。
(2)st带的编程语言支持更多的编程范式,比如面向对象编程、函数式编程、逻辑编程等,而不带的编程语言则只支持结构化编程。
3、编程范式
(1)st带的编程语言支持更多的编程范式,比如面向对象编程、函数式编程、逻辑编程等,而不带的编程语言则只支持结构化编程。
(2)st带的编程语言支持更多的编程模式,例如过程式编程、面向对象编程、函数式编程等,而不带的编程语言只支持过程式编程。
从上述内容可以看出,st带的编程语言和不带的编程语言在语言特性、语言结构和编程范式等方面存在一定的差异,st带的编程语言更加强大,支持更多的语言特性、语言结构和编程范式,而不带的编程语言则更加简单,只支持结构化编程。因此,在选择编程语言时,应该根据自己的需要选择合适的编程语言。
本文详细介绍了st带和不带的编程语言之间的一些差异,包括语言特性、语言结构和编程范式等。综上所述,st带的编程语言更加强大,支持更多的语言特性、语言结构和编程范式,而不带的编程语言则更加简单,只支持结构化编程。因此,在选择编程语言时,应该根据自己的需要选择合适的编程语言。